Transaction 69946b60ddcea6171af72c66b9815044cd96d70145490cef7eb42a75fa7e39cf
1 Input
2 Outputs
- 69946b60ddcea6171af72c66b9815044cd96d70145490cef7eb42a75fa7e39cf:0
- 69946b60ddcea6171af72c66b9815044cd96d70145490cef7eb42a75fa7e39cf:1
value 15758
address 16hpB18HXuLA73F2n5YSugYeU8kD3XBMZE
value 1124552
address 3D2Kpda3phMcWbBy386VBm592BFMpzgrdB